The strange world of vocal straws
In case you haven't seen somebody blowing bubbles right into a glass of drinking water through a small straw, you might think they've dropped their mind. But actually, vocal straws are one of the most efficient singing tools around right now. It's called SOVT (Semi-Occluded Vocal Tract) training.
The idea is pretty simple: by singing through a hay, you create back again pressure in order to your own vocal folds vibrate more easily and with less strain. It's like a massage therapy for the throat. A person can buy extravagant metal ones specifically made for singers, yet even a regular cocktail straw may do the secret in a pinch. It helps with breath control and takes the "weight" off your voice after the long rehearsal.
Recording yourself will be the ultimate fact check
It's painful, I know. Nobody likes the sound of their own voice when they very first hear it performed back. But if we're talking about essential singing tools , a decent recording setup is from the top of the particular list. You can't fix everything you can't hear.
You don't require to spend thousands on a studio-grade condenser mic right away. A easy USB microphone like a Blue Yeti or an Audio-Technica AT2020USB+ is a huge step-up from your phone's built-in mic. When a person record yourself, you start noticing things you never noticed while singing—like that tiny bit associated with pitchiness on the particular chorus or the method you're cutting away your vowels quite short.
Utilizing your phone as a powerhouse
While we're on the subject of saving, don't sleep upon your smartphone. Right now there are tons of apps designed to be portable singing tools . Apps such as "Singscope" or "Vocal Pitch Monitor" show you a real-time graph of your own pitch. This is usually incredibly ideal for ear canal training. If you feel such as you're hitting a note but the app shows you're a couple of cents level, you are able to adjust on the fly and train your brain to recognize the right pitch.

The low-tech stuff that actually works
Its not all tool offers a battery or even a circuit plank. Some of the most important singing tools are in fact physical objects that keep your body in peak condition.
- The private Steam Inhaler: This particular is a godsend, especially in the particular winter or in case you're traveling. Unlike a room humidifier, a personal steamer sends warm, misty air directly in order to your vocal folds. It's the fastest way to hydrate your cords.
- A Great Old-Fashioned Mirror: It sounds basic, but singing in front of an image helps you spot tension. Are usually your shoulders hiking up? Is your jaw locking? Will be your neck forcing? You can see these items before a person feel them.
- Hydration Pointers: Okay, this might become an app or just a giant water bottle, but staying hydrated is non-negotiable. Your vocal folds up need that moisture to stay lubricated and flexible.
Developing a "vocal kit" for gigs
If you're performing live, your listing of singing tools changes a little. You need stuff that's durable and reliable.
Every singer should eventually own their own microphone. Relying on the venue's mic is a bit of the gamble—mostly because those activities are seldom cleaned and might have been decreased one hundred times. The classic Shure SM58 is the sector standard for the reason. It's practically indestructible and seems decent on almost everyone.
Also, consider a vocal processor pedal. Companies like TC Helicon make pedals that will give you control over your own "wet" sound (reverb, echo, and even pitch correction) which means you aren't at the mercy associated with a sound engineer that might not know your songs.
